Ideally employers should have their own staff who are trained to conduct the company’s investigations and disciplinary meetings. This lessens the reliance on, and costs associated with, engaging external consultants and lawyers.
Wallace & Associates deliver training workshops to up-skill managers. These workshops are tailored to suit organisational requirements.
